Iran wants nukes because of the "Axis of Evil" speech and because the United States invaded and occupied two of its neighbors.
Pointblankperiod.
Once they have them they have a nuclear deterrent that makes them relatively untouchable. We won't risk Jerusalem, Riyadh, Tel Aviv or any other place being glassed to start a conflict with them.
This is no different than North Korea and why the military option has been essentially off the table since 2006.
If they have one they will detonate it. Their bargaining position is stronger, not weaker, with nuclear weapons.
